Brothers Joe and Andrew Fender, the talented duo behind the terrifying indie mega-hit DEVOUR (which has smashed through an astonishing 7 million copies sold), alongside beloved publisher Future Friends Games (the team behind CloverPit, boasting over 5 million players and counting), have officially announced a slight change to their itinerary.
Their highly anticipated upcoming co-op hiking game, Sunset Summit, has been delayed and is now scheduled to launch on September 9th.

What is Sunset Summit?
Stepping away from the bone-chilling horror of DEVOUR, Sunset Summit invites players into a vibrant, cooperative adventure focused on exploration, teamwork, and navigating rugged terrain. Whether you’re braving unpredictable weather, sharing resources, or taking in the breathtaking scenic vistas at dusk, the game promises a refreshingly cosy yet engaging co-op experience.
